深入探索Komodo Mlipir智能优化算法的源码与应用

版权申诉
5星 · 超过95%的资源 3 下载量 137 浏览量 更新于2024-10-14 收藏 12.42MB ZIP 举报
资源摘要信息:"本文档包含了关于智能优化算法的详细介绍,特别是科莫多巨蜥算法(Komodo Mlipir Algorithm),该算法是一种群智能优化算法,结合了群智能优化算法在解决复杂优化问题方面的优势。文档提供了科莫多巨蜥算法的源代码以及原文介绍,便于研究者和开发者了解和应用这一算法。此外,还提供了与算法相关的其他资源,供进一步探索和学习。" 知识点: 1. 科莫多巨蜥算法(Komodo Mlipir Algorithm)介绍: 科莫多巨蜥算法是一种模仿科莫多巨蜥狩猎行为的优化算法。在自然界中,科莫多巨蜥被认为是最有效的猎手之一,它们能够通过长时间的跟踪和伏击来捕捉猎物。这一算法被设计为一种全局优化策略,它通过模拟这一猎食行为来寻找多维空间中的最优解。 2. 群智能优化算法概念: 群智能优化算法是受自然界中生物群体的集体行为启发而产生的算法,例如蚁群算法、粒子群优化(PSO)和人工蜂群算法等。这些算法强调通过个体间的简单交互实现复杂问题的求解,适用于解决非线性、多峰值、多目标和高维的优化问题。 3. 算法在机器学习与人工智能中的应用: 群智能优化算法因其高效和全局优化的特点,在机器学习和人工智能领域被广泛用于参数调优、特征选择、神经网络训练、聚类分析等任务。这些算法能够帮助模型在复杂的搜索空间中寻找到更优的解,提升算法的性能和模型的预测准确性。 4. MATLAB实现: MATLAB是一种高性能的数值计算环境和第四代编程语言,广泛应用于工程计算、控制系统、信号处理和通信等领域。科莫多巨蜥算法的源代码实现表明了其能够使用MATLAB这一工具平台进行模拟和实验。通过MATLAB,研究人员可以方便地进行算法的仿真、数据处理和结果分析。 5. 算法源代码及其原文解析: 文档中提到的源代码提供了算法的具体实现细节,包括初始化参数、迭代更新规则、适应度评估和解的更新等关键步骤。原文则可能详细解释了算法的设计原理、操作步骤以及可能的应用场景。通过研究这些内容,可以更深入地理解算法的工作机制和应用潜力。 6. 资源扩展与学习: 除了科莫多巨蜥算法外,文档还提到可以查看更多相关算法资源,这意味着学习者可以通过文档中的链接或者其它提供的资料,了解到更多种类的优化算法,从而拓宽知识面,并在实际问题中选择合适的算法进行应用。 总结来说,本文档提供的科莫多巨蜥算法源代码及原文,不仅为专业研究者和算法工程师提供了直接的研究资料,也使初学者能够接触并学习到先进的群智能优化算法,对其理论和实际应用有一个全面的了解。此外,对于想要深入学习MATLAB以及探索算法在人工智能中应用的读者,本文档也是一个宝贵的资源。